For Sale: The 'Real World: Philadelphia' House

The 15,000-square-foot building -- a former bank -- is listed for $4.3 million.

Looking to purchase a unique property downtown?

The building on the corner of Third and Arch in Philadelphia was first a bank, then a church for the Merchant Seaman's Center.

Then it was the building MTV picked to film the true story of seven strangers picked to live in a house (this house) and have their lives taped to find out what happens when people stop being polite and start getting real.

"The Real World: Philadelphia" was MTV's 15th installment of the reality show, and aired from 2004 to 2005. As part of the show, cast members worked for the Philadelphia Soul.

The 15,000-square-foot building is listed for $4.3 million, The Philadelphia Inquirer reported.
